Analysis

Bolivia, Plurinational State of recorded 90.4% for adjusted net enrolment rate, one year before the official primary in 2018.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 0.1% on the previous year and up 56.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, adjusted net enrolment rate, one year before the official primary in Bolivia, Plurinational State of peaked at 91.2% in 2016 and was at its lowest, 57.7%, in 2008.

Bolivia, Plurinational State of ranks 66th of 130 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 21 years of available data.

Adjusted net enrolment rate, one year before the official primary in Bolivia, Plurinational State of, year by year

Annual values for Adjusted net enrolment rate, one year before the official primary entry age, female (%) in Bolivia, Plurinational State of, 1998 to 2018.
Year % Change
1998 61.5%
1999 62.7% +2.0%
2000 66.6% +6.1%
2001 67.4% +1.3%
2002 68.1% +1.0%
2003 69.5% +2.0%
2004 72.3% +4.0%
2005 73.0% +1.1%
2006 72.7% -0.5%
2007 68.1% -6.3%
2008 57.7% -15.2%
2009 76.1% +31.7%
2010 74.4% -2.2%
2011 76.6% +3.0%
2012 74.0% -3.4%
2013 79.2% +7.0%
2014 83.3% +5.2%
2015 85.6% +2.8%
2016 91.2% +6.5%
2017 90.6% -0.7%
2018 90.4% -0.1%

The number of female children of the age one year before the official entry age to primary education who participate in an organized learning programme expressed as a percentage of the total population of the same age.
